Description

The pT-100 is a compact and simple-to-use LED illumination system for transmitted light applications, including brightfield, darkfield, DIC, Dodt gradient contrast and phase contrast. The system is available in four variants to bring the benefits of LEDs to modern laboratories. A broad white system provides a safer and convenient alternative to halogen by reducing harmful UV exposure to the eyes and is ideal for long hours spent at the microscope, while three narrow bandwidth options (525, 635 and 770 nm) optimise image quality through increased contrast. The pT-100-WHT and pT-100-770 nm are also available as variants with a 3 mm liquid light guide attachment, which is ideal for electrophysiology applications. Description Utilising the highly successful pE-100wht technology, we have further developed our LED solutions for Transmitted Light Applications with the pT-100 range. Whether you’re looking for a broad white 100 W halogen replacement or want to optimise the quality of your images through the use of narrower spectrum wavelengths, the pT-100 can meet your needs. CoolLED LED illumination technology offers a host of benefits over halogen systems, with instant on/off and irradiance control in 1% steps from the ergonomically designed manual control pod which can be positioned close at hand. Remote control is also available via a TTL trigger. A true 100 W Halogen replacement: pT-100-WHT Laboratories familiar with halogen lamps will find that CoolLED’s broad white achieves results which make the move to LEDs simple and apparent.
